Three different resources help you manage IAM policies on bigtable instances. Each of these resources serves a different use case:

  • gcp.bigtable.InstanceIamPolicy: Authoritative. Sets the IAM policy for the instance and replaces any existing policy already attached.
  • gcp.bigtable.InstanceIamBinding: Authoritative for a given role. Updates the IAM policy to grant a role to a list of members. Other roles within the IAM policy for the instance are preserved.
  • gcp.bigtable.InstanceIamMember: Non-authoritative. Updates the IAM policy to grant a role to a new member. Other members for the role for the instance are preserved.

Note: gcp.bigtable.InstanceIamPolicy cannot be used in conjunction with gcp.bigtable.InstanceIamBinding and gcp.bigtable.InstanceIamMember or they will fight over what your policy should be. In addition, be careful not to accidentally unset ownership of the instance as gcp.bigtable.InstanceIamPolicy replaces the entire policy.

Note: gcp.bigtable.InstanceIamBinding resources can be used in conjunction with gcp.bigtable.InstanceIamMember resources only if they do not grant privilege to the same role.

gcp.bigtable.InstanceIamPolicy

import * as pulumi from "@pulumi/pulumi";
import * as gcp from "@pulumi/gcp";

const admin = gcp.organizations.getIAMPolicy({
    bindings: [{
        role: "roles/bigtable.user",
        members: ["user:jane@example.com"],
    }],
});
const editor = new gcp.bigtable.InstanceIamPolicy("editor", {
    project: "your-project",
    instance: "your-bigtable-instance",
    policyData: admin.then(admin => admin.policyData),
});
Copy

gcp.bigtable.InstanceIamBinding

import * as pulumi from "@pulumi/pulumi";
import * as gcp from "@pulumi/gcp";

const editor = new gcp.bigtable.InstanceIamBinding("editor", {
    instance: "your-bigtable-instance",
    role: "roles/bigtable.user",
    members: ["user:jane@example.com"],
});
Copy

gcp.bigtable.InstanceIamMember

import * as pulumi from "@pulumi/pulumi";
import * as gcp from "@pulumi/gcp";

const editor = new gcp.bigtable.InstanceIamMember("editor", {
    instance: "your-bigtable-instance",
    role: "roles/bigtable.user",
    member: "user:jane@example.com",
});
Copy

The InstanceIamMember resource accepts the following input properties:

Instance
This property is required.
Changes to this property will trigger replacement.
string

The name or relative resource id of the instance to manage IAM policies for.

For gcp.bigtable.InstanceIamMember or gcp.bigtable.InstanceIamBinding:

Member
This property is required.
Changes to this property will trigger replacement.
string
Identities that will be granted the privilege in role. Each entry can have one of the following values:

  • allUsers: A special identifier that represents anyone who is on the internet; with or without a Google account.
  • allAuthenticatedUsers: A special identifier that represents anyone who is authenticated with a Google account or a service account.
  • user:{emailid}: An email address that represents a specific Google account. For example, alice@gmail.com or joe@example.com.
  • serviceAccount:{emailid}: An email address that represents a service account. For example, my-other-app@appspot.gserviceaccount.com.
  • group:{emailid}: An email address that represents a Google group. For example, admins@example.com.
  • domain:{domain}: A G Suite domain (primary, instead of alias) name that represents all the users of that domain. For example, google.com or example.com.
Role
This property is required.
Changes to this property will trigger replacement.
string
The role that should be applied. Only one gcp.bigtable.InstanceIamBinding can be used per role. Note that custom roles must be of the format [projects|organizations]/{parent-name}/roles/{role-name}. Read more about roles here.
Condition Changes to this property will trigger replacement. InstanceIamMemberCondition
An IAM Condition for a given binding. Structure is documented below.
Project Changes to this property will trigger replacement. string

Import

Importing IAM policies

IAM policy imports use the instance identifier of the Bigtable Instance resource only. For example:

  • "projects/{project}/instances/{instance}"

An import block (Terraform v1.5.0 and later) can be used to import IAM policies:

tf

import {

id = “projects/{project}/instances/{instance}”

to = google_bigtable_instance_iam_policy.default

}

The pulumi import command can also be used:

$ pulumi import gcp:bigtable/instanceIamMember:InstanceIamMember default projects/{project}/instances/{instance}
Copy
